Social Anxiety Disorder (SAD) is marked by intense fear in social situations due to worries about judgment or embarrassment. This can lead to avoidance behaviors that interfere with daily life, such as attending school or work events. Effective treatments include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) and medications, which help reduce symptoms and improve social functioning.
